Hi
I have a HTC One M8 and it was rooted and flashed with cyanogenmod. Today my phone just died by itself so I tried to start it up again. what happend was weird, it got stuck on the boot animation. i tried to shut it of and on and it kept getting stuck on the boot animation. I got in to the TWRP (2.7) recovery mode and tried everything there. I try to factory reset it and I get failed. it just says Unable to mount '/data' and Unable to mount internal storage. I try to shut it of and now it says that I don't have any OS installed. Through guides I mange to transfer a new cyanogenmod rom to the phone in hopes of trying to reflash it. But again, when I try to flash it I get failed and it says Unable to mount '/data' and Unable to mount internal storage.
I don't know what to do, I'm stuck. Help appriciated. I don't know what more information is needed to able to help me.
so through a lot of searching, I think that my main problem is because i can not mount my data folder. Everything I do, I get the message E: Unable to mount '/data'. I look inside data and the folder is empty. I tried this "How to: Fix a corrupted DATA partition on the HTC One" on Android Revolution HD (can't link the site since i'm a new member) and it didnt help. I got stuck at the "mount /data" command. The whole folder seems corrupt. I read on some places that I should format it in windows manager but that doesn't seem possible. My phone appears as a "CD-device(F" on my computer and I cant format that.
This is my only working phone and I really need it to work. plz help.
I've tried dozens of unrooting guides but none of them seem to work because of my mount problem.
whataboutthis32 said:
Hi
I have a HTC One M8 and it was rooted and flashed with cyanogenmod. Today my phone just died by itself so I tried to start it up again. what happend was weird, it got stuck on the boot animation. i tried to shut it of and on and it kept getting stuck on the boot animation. I got in to the TWRP (2.7) recovery mode and tried everything there. I try to factory reset it and I get failed. it just says Unable to mount '/data' and Unable to mount internal storage. I try to shut it of and now it says that I don't have any OS installed. Through guides I mange to transfer a new cyanogenmod rom to the phone in hopes of trying to reflash it. But again, when I try to flash it I get failed and it says Unable to mount '/data' and Unable to mount internal storage.
I don't know what to do, I'm stuck. Help appriciated. I don't know what more information is needed to able to help me.
Click to expand...
Click to collapse
What carrier are you on?
Try to flash TWRP again. And update the version. Sometimes this alone will fix the data partition not mounting bug.
whataboutthis32 said:
so through a lot of searching, I think that my main problem is because i can not mount my data folder. Everything I do, I get the message E: Unable to mount '/data'. I look inside data and the folder is empty. I tried this "How to: Fix a corrupted DATA partition on the HTC One" on Android Revolution HD (can't link the site since i'm a new member) and it didnt help. I got stuck at the "mount /data" command. The whole folder seems corrupt. I read on some places that I should format it in windows manager but that doesn't seem possible. My phone appears as a "CD-device(F" on my computer and I cant format that.
This is my only working phone and I really need it to work. plz help.
I've tried dozens of unrooting guides but none of them seem to work because of my mount problem.
Click to expand...
Click to collapse
Hey, i just got the EXACT EXACT same problem! Did you manage to workout a solution for it? I've been reading all
day threads of the "E: Unable to mount '/data" problem, and i'm really really confused about what to do.. would be great if you could tell me how it went. :good:
Related
hi i am a noob and i downgraded from the crc1 to the rc29
and i get in the recovery menu E:Can't mount CACHE:recovery/log
i fallowed the http://forum.xda-developers.com/showthread.php?t=538456&highlight=crc1
and got to this part "If you are coming from another Apps2SD ROM. In order to guarantee you won't have any issues with the install you should remove all directories starting with "app" and the dalvik-cache directory on your /system/sd (ext2/ext3) partition. If you backed up your whole SDcard, this shouldn't be a huge issue. - Yes you'll have to reinstall your apps. You can try to skip this step, but if the install fails, rinse, wash, repeat and don't skip this step." and did not understand what i needed to do
i tried to complete the guide and now all that i have is the E:Can't mount CACHE:recovery/log and i cant load any update.zip.
i really dont know what to do pls help
To resolve this error, you must wipe in the recovery mode (Alt+w) and then try installing
thanks i did it and it worked, but now i have a different problem
when i try to mount the g1 the pc doesn't recognizes the phone, what should i do?
I only loaded a new rom on the incredible successfully once, last summer when the signed 2.2 rom came out early and I couldn't wait for the OTA.
I had this problem crop up that said my storage was full when I had gobs of space left on my internal storage and my sd card. Finally, after I did the factory reset option and still had the storage issue, I decided to try reflashing with a new rom because my phone was becoming unusable. I couldn't install apps, save contacts or even open text messages. My phone wouldn't even sync with Google.
I decided to try flashing with the redemption rom after reading some good things about it.
I managed to load it successfully, but I still had the storage error! argh!
After trying to reformat some things with the ClockworkMod Recovery partition menu, I tried to reload the redemption rom again. Something went wrong.
Now I get messages saying(on the ClockworkMod recovery screen):
_______
E:Can't mount /dev/block/mmcblk0p2
(file exists)
E:Can't mount Cache:recovery/command
E:Can't mount /dev/block/mmcblk0p2
(file exists)
E:Can't mount Cache:recovery/log
E:Can't mount /dev/block/mmcblk0p2
(file exists)
When I choose the option to install the redemption rom off my sd card in the clockworkmod, it fails after giving me similar error messages.
I'm stumped. Can anyone point me towards the right thread to deal with this? I can't boot to install any other software onto my phone. Practically everything I try gives me can't mount error messages.
I was hungry and in a hurry and never made a nandroid backup I HAVE tried reformatting the sd card, but I got no different results from that.
So am I A) totally screwed, B) somewhat screwed, or C) not screwed at all, just an idiot?
Help?
im in the same boat. i have no idea how to fix it. ive tried every fic i can find on google and NOTHING works. someone HALP
forum.cyanogenmod.com/topic/6433-solved-messed-up-partitions-on-internal-storage/page__st__20 the site wont let me post a link, but this is what i used. i can now mount data and cache. working on booting now.
Have you tried a different SD card? Your SD card could have failed or become corrupt in some way.
I doubt you are totally messed up. You may need to get a brand new factory ROM (on your new SD Card) and start from there. Just Google it. As for an SD Card, there will be a few on sale Friday.
As for the full memory, I had that same problem, it's a cache issue with the HTC software (HTC Mail, Facebook, Peep and such). Once you get back up and running make sure you root (unrEVOked is working on a work around for the latest mid Nov OTA but there are other ways to root) and get a Cache Cleaner. It's not a permanent fix, but it does work.
Good luck!
Thanks for the response. I have yet to try Barbee's solution, but I did try another SD Card. I reformatted both cards to Fat32 and had the same error message on both. I'm going to go grab my phone and try Barbee's solution next.
it might be that version of CWM recovery is just retarded. what version are you on
I take no credit for this but try this its on Adrynalyne's blog http://adrynalyne.us/
"There have been a few cases where /cache has been corrupting on the DI."
"To fix this, you must be in clockwork recovery.
First, unmount cache from partitions menu.
Then, mount system from the same menu.
adb shell
system/bin/e2fsck -p /dev/block/mmcblk0p2
exit"
That should fix the issue you guys are having.
Thanks Barbee, I was able to unbrick with your solution! Pretty muh all of that was way over my head, but the instructions were clear and they worked. Now I just need to get that Redemption rom to work with the *228 option1 programming on the phone... that doesn't work now lol.
That's easy, go into settings sounds and turn the touch tones to long. This is common in custom roms.
Sent from my ADR6300 using XDA App
what happened was you trashed your internal partitions using cwm partitioner......the method on cyanogen's forum shows how to properly reformat the internal partitions to ext2 and gets you back to having a usable phone.
Glad to hear it helped you. But all the credit goes to the guys in the link post. It was a little over my head too lol. I've used adb before but not for a life or death situation lol
Sent from my ADR6300 using XDA App
ok so i've searched around and cant find a definite answer on what /dev/block/mmcblk0p2 is, i believe its sdcard ext? but i do not have a partitioned sd...problem is my phone will not boot, i have been trying to use swap on my droid inc and ****ed it up by trying to use this location for it, it obviously tried creating a file and messed it up somehow...how can i fix this issue so my phone will boot?
edit: cant use recovery either, same error, also my sd card will not mount on computer but im able to back it up using the mount in clockwork recovery, im using cm6.1 too if anyone needs that
cant even wipe/factory reset...
edit: can now mount sd-ext, but not cache...phone still not booting
found this http://forum.cyanogenmod.com/topic/...mmcblk0++mkfs++ext2__fromsearch__1#entry56396
seems to have worked
Hello Again, I have found a few threads with the same issue but something in the middle is different, this has happened on my Nexus 5 before, and it pissed me off because i never got it resolved.
I want to convert my HTC One M8 ATT to GPE later today, but first i'm on sense with NvROM.
The ROM isn't the issue since it's been working fine for a 2 weeks now, here is the story.
What i did-
Recovery (Wanted to try out CarbonROM)
Flashed LiquidSmooths kernel ontop of Carbon, got "Unfortunately phone has stopped".
Went to recovery again to attempt to flash liquidsmooth only.
E: Unable to mount /data
E: Unable to mount /system
E: Unable to mount /cache
E: Unable to mount /sdcard
E: Wiping /data /system /cache failed!
Now, i rebooted and those errors are non existent i can flash again.
But on LiquidSmooth , The Gallery can not find my Pictures.
The Music app can not find the music anymore.
Whenever i use a File Manager , magically my files are still there.
Anybody got ideas on this one? Thanks.
>Pics related<
Try to connect the phone to a PC, and use Device Manager to format the internal memory. Backup any personal data first, if needed (and if possible).
I've heard that , that causes the eMMc or internal storage to go into Read Only mode?
anyone correct me when i`m totally wrong here.
hasn't this something to do with the so called fused location of your sd-card ?
On my phone the locations of the sdcard is shown different then when i locate them trough recovery or shell.
In android the location is something like: /root/storage/sdcard (internal memory)
the real location in my case was shown in recovery as: /root/storage/emulated/0/
And i think because i had previously installed a cm11 based rom and kernel.
And when i completely wiped my phone for a newly rom, afterwards i still had all my data on my phone, because it didn't wipe the /emulated/0 location.
so all the files are still found with a file manager because the two location i mentioned before are fused. But your apps still has the old location in his settings somewhere..
You can try to do a media rescan so your phone search for new media.... But i believe that is also done when you reboot your phone.
I had that happen to me and I was able to fix it by using the "Format" option in TWRP recovery. That, of course, wipes everything on the device but everything will be mounted correctly and properly again.
Guys, I ended up fixing it.
TWRP format fixes it but i needed a backup. Also first attempt at formatting it on TWRP had issues. E:Can't format , E: Data isn't mounted.
Ended up just going ahead and doing the Google Play Edition Conversion and that fixed the whole issue, Thanks for your time!
@TarekElsakka @djmarkd @redpoint73
i4GS said:
Guys, I ended up fixing it.
TWRP format fixes it but i needed a backup. Also first attempt at formatting it on TWRP had issues. E:Can't format , E: Data isn't mounted.
Ended up just going ahead and doing the Google Play Edition Conversion and that fixed the whole issue, Thanks for your time!
@TarekElsakka @djmarkd @redpoint73
Click to expand...
Click to collapse
so wait, aren't you going to tell us what you mean by it fixed the whole issue? were you able to back up the data first?
I'm having a slightly different (maybe similar) issue.. my at&T m8 was working fine on insertcoin (previously viper/venom) and i decided to try a very stock AT&T debloated rom.
forgot to flash the firmware first, so booted into fastboot, and was going to do that.. but it wouldn't work, gave me an error..
booted back into recovery (TWRP 2.7.0.2) and my internal storage WILL NOT MOUNT. hence, nothing works... I can see microSD files, I can attempt to flash things ,but, due to the internal "sd" (not my microsd, just using old fashioned android terminology) not mounting, every operation fails. interestingly, I can mount / (root partition) and it has the correct structure, and even some vestiges of my files.. when i say mount, i mean in recovery on the device.. not on a computer via USB.
any ideas? i'm stuck
I know i can probably format the /media/data blahblah partition (the internal storage) but I have very important photographs of my best friend's wedding and my children's recent visit to their grandparents'.. so i really really want to restore those files.. I do this kind of thing (file forensics) on OSX, windows, and some linux drives, all the time at work.. I just don't know how to access the storage on an android phone, in order to run the forensics scans etc.
thanks!!
sneef said:
so wait, aren't you going to tell us what you mean by it fixed the whole issue? were you able to back up the data first?
I'm having a slightly different (maybe similar) issue.. my at&T m8 was working fine on insertcoin (previously viper/venom) and i decided to try a very stock AT&T debloated rom.
forgot to flash the firmware first, so booted into fastboot, and was going to do that.. but it wouldn't work, gave me an error..
booted back into recovery (TWRP 2.7.0.2) and my internal storage WILL NOT MOUNT. hence, nothing works... I can see microSD files, I can attempt to flash things ,but, due to the internal "sd" (not my microsd, just using old fashioned android terminology) not mounting, every operation fails. interestingly, I can mount / (root partition) and it has the correct structure, and even some vestiges of my files.. when i say mount, i mean in recovery on the device.. not on a computer via USB.
any ideas? i'm stuck
I know i can probably format the /media/data blahblah partition (the internal storage) but I have very important photographs of my best friend's wedding and my children's recent visit to their grandparents'.. so i really really want to restore those files.. I do this kind of thing (file forensics) on OSX, windows, and some linux drives, all the time at work.. I just don't know how to access the storage on an android phone, in order to run the forensics scans etc.
thanks!!
Click to expand...
Click to collapse
Sorry, but what i did was different, and MIGHT factory reset your internal storage, i can't verify 100%.
You can do two things,
Either flash the RUU
for 4.4.3 STOCK HTC [ATT]
or Flash Google Play edition RUU and revert back to sense which will fix it too.
SENSE: http://forum.xda-developers.com/showthread.php?t=2733523
GPE: http://forum.xda-developers.com/showthread.php?t=2708589
HII!!
i was trying to install CM12 but was unable and reached till cyanogen recovery. there when i tried to wipe/data it returned an error "failed to mount data ". so i flashed TWRP image and tried to recover with TWRP. it returned the same error and showed there are no partitions available. i tried to create a new partition and it returned error like "failed to find device". However in TWRP file manager it shows different folders that are present on internal storage.
Presently my phone is soft bricked and cannot install any ROM. if anyone knows how to partition the storage to install CM12 PLEASE HELP ME FAST.
harsh10 said:
HII!!
i was trying to install CM12 but was unable and reached till cyanogen recovery. there when i tried to wipe/data it returned an error "failed to mount data ". so i flashed TWRP image and tried to recover with TWRP. it returned the same error and showed there are no partitions available. i tried to create a new partition and it returned error like "failed to find device". However in TWRP file manager it shows different folders that are present on internal storage.
Presently my phone is soft bricked and cannot install any ROM. if anyone knows how to partition the storage to install CM12 PLEASE HELP ME FAST.
Click to expand...
Click to collapse
This is a problem with Cyanogen Recovery (I am not sure why TWRP showed the problem). Try using CWM and reply if that worked. Hope this helps.